/* CSS Document */
body {}



html, body {height:100%;margin:0;padding:0;}



p {margin:0;padding:0;}

h1, h2, h3, h4, h5, h6 {margin:0;padding:0;}

form {margin:0;padding:0;}

img {border:0 none;}

ul, li {margin:0;padding:0;}

a:link, a:visited, a:active {color:#333333;text-decoration:none;}

a:hover {color:#000000; text-decoration:underline;;}



span a:hover{

	text-decoration:underline;;

}

body {-x-system-font:none;font-family:Arial;font-size:10px;font-size-adjust:one;font-stretch:normal;font-style:normal;font-variant:normal;font-weight:normal;line-height:normal;text-align:left;}





#traditional {

	width:69.5em;

	_width:67.5em; /* IE6 FIX */

	margin-left:2.5em;

	}

#traditional h1{font-size:1.5em; color:#369; margin-bottom:1.9em;}

#traditional p{font-size:1.2em;margin-bottom:2.6em;line-height:1.4em;}



#traditional #submenu{

	width:180px;

	float:left;

	}

#traditional #submenu h2{

	color:#26456D;

	font-weight:normal;;

	font-family:Arial,Helvetica,sans-serif;

	font-size:1.4em;

	margin-bottom:10px

	}

#traditional #submenu ul{

	list-style: none;

	}

#traditional #submenu li a, #traditional #submenu li a:link, #traditional #submenu li a:visited	{

	color:#006FB8;

font-size:13px;

text-decoration:none;

	}	

#traditional #submenu li a:hover{

	text-decoration:underline;

	}	



	

#traditionalsongs{width:500px; float:right;}

#traditionalsongs div ul li {font-size:1.1em;font-weight:bold;color:#369;list-style-image:none;margin-right:1.1em;margin-bottom:1em;}

#traditionalsongs div ul li img{margin-right:.7em;vertical-align:-25%;}

#traditionalsongs div ul li {list-style:none;display:inline;}





.testo{margin-bottom:1em; line-height:3em;}



.testo_rhymes{margin-bottom:1em; line-height:3em;}

.testo_rhymes a, .testo_rhymes a:link, .testo_rhymes a:visited {color:#396}





#traditional #logo_imparofacileonline{

	width:214px;

	height: 500px;

	float:left;

	overflow:auto;



	}

#traditional #imparofacileonline h3{

	color:#000;

	margin-bottom:15px;

}



#traditional #junior_club{

	display:inline-block;

	width: 443px;

	height: 77px; 

	background: url("../img/bck_junior_club.jpg");

	margin-bottom:15px;

	overflow: hidden;

	}

#traditional #imparofacileonline #junior_club h4{

	margin: 5px 0 0 10px;

	color:#39f;

	font-size:12px;

}

#traditional #imparofacileonline #junior_club h4 a{

	color:#39f;

}

#traditional #imparofacileonline p {

	margin: 0px 180px 10px 10px;

	font-size:12px;

}

#traditional #festivities{

	display:inline-block;

	width: 443px;

	height: 77px; 

	background: url("../img/bck_festivities.jpg");

	margin-bottom:15px;

	overflow: hidden;

	}

#traditional #imparofacileonline #festivities h4{

	margin: 5px 0 0 10px;

	color:#f60;

	font-size:12px;

}

#traditional #imparofacileonline #festivities h4 a{

	color:#f60;

}

#traditional #portfolio{

	display:inline-block;

	width: 443px;

	height: 77px; 

	background: url("../img/bck_portfolio.jpg");

	margin-bottom:15px;

	overflow: hidden;

	}

#traditional #imparofacileonline #portfolio h4{

	margin: 5px 0 0 10px;

	color:#cc0000;

	font-size:12px;

}

#traditional #imparofacileonline #portfolio h4 a{

	color:#cc0000;

}

#traditional #pronunciation{

	display:inline-block;

	width: 443px;

	height: 77px; 

	background: url("../img/bck_pronunciation.jpg");

	margin-bottom:15px;

	overflow: hidden;

	}

#traditional #imparofacileonline #pronunciation h4{

	margin: 5px 0 0 10px;

	color:#9c0;

	font-size:12px;

}

#traditional #imparofacileonline #pronunciation h4 a{

	color:#9c0;

}

#traditional #traditional_songs{

	display:inline-block;

	width: 443px;

	height: 77px; 

	background: url("../img/bck_traditional_songs.jpg");

	margin-bottom:15px;

	overflow: hidden;

	}

#traditional #imparofacileonline #traditional_songs h4  {

	margin: 5px 0 0 10px;

	color:#096;

	font-size:12px;

}

#traditional #imparofacileonline #traditional_songs h4 a{

	color:#096;

}


